The Key Components of Power BI
Power BI consists of three main components: Power BI Desktop, Power BI Service, and Power BI Mobile. Power BI Desktop is a powerful desktop application that allows users to create and publish reports and dashboards. It provides an extensive range of data connectors, data modeling capabilities, and visualization options, making it a robust tool for data analysis.
Power BI Service, on the other hand, is a cloud-based platform that allows users to share, collaborate, and access reports and dashboards from anywhere using a web browser. It provides additional features such as data refresh, data-driven alerts, and collaboration tools, making it ideal for teamwork and decision-making.
Power BI Mobile enables users to access their reports and dashboards on iOS and Android devices. This allows users to stay connected to their data and make informed decisions on the go. Power BI Mobile provides a seamless experience across devices, ensuring that users can access their data anytime, anywhere.

Data Modeling: Transforming Raw Data into Actionable Insights
Raw data often requires transformations and enhancements before it can be analyzed effectively. Power BI provides powerful data modeling capabilities that allow users to structure and enhance their data for analysis. With Power BI’s data modeling features, users can perform tasks such as creating relationships between tables, defining calculated columns and measures, and applying filters and hierarchies.
Power BI’s data modeling capabilities are built on the Data Analysis Expressions (DAX) language. DAX is a formula language specifically designed for Power BI and other Microsoft BI tools. It allows users to perform complex calculations, create custom measures, and define relationships between tables. With DAX, users can unleash the full potential of their data and derive meaningful insights from it.

Data Analysis Expressions (DAX): Unleashing the Power of Calculations
Data analysis often involves complex calculations and aggregations. Power BI’s Data Analysis Expressions (DAX) language allows users to perform advanced calculations and create custom measures and calculated columns. DAX is a powerful and flexible formula language that can handle a wide range of calculations, such as aggregations, conditional calculations, and time intelligence functions.
With DAX, users can define custom calculations based on their specific business requirements. They can create measures that calculate totals, averages, percentages, or any other type of aggregation. They can also define calculated columns that derive values based on complex conditions or calculations. DAX provides users with the flexibility and control they need to perform advanced calculations and derive meaningful insights from their data.

Power BI Embedded: Integrating Analytics into Applications
Power BI Embedded is a powerful feature of Power BI that allows developers to integrate interactive analytics features directly into their applications. With Power BI Embedded, developers can embed reports, dashboards, and visualizations into their own applications, providing their users with a seamless and integrated analytics experience.
Power BI Embedded offers a set of APIs and SDKs that developers can use to build custom analytics solutions. Developers can embed Power BI content into web applications, mobile apps, SharePoint portals, or other business applications. This enables end-users to access and interact with data and insights without leaving the application they are using, enhancing productivity and decision-making efficiency.
Power BI Premium: Scaling Up for Enterprise-Level Analytics
Power BI Premium is a dedicated capacity offering that allows organizations to scale up their analytics capabilities. With Power BI Premium, organizations can allocate dedicated resources to their Power BI workloads, ensuring consistent performance and availability, even during peak usage periods.
Power BI Premium offers enhanced features and capabilities compared to the standard Power BI offerings. It provides higher data refresh rates, larger datasets, and the ability to share reports and dashboards with external users without requiring them to have a Power BI Pro license. Power BI Premium also includes advanced security features, such as data encryption and data loss prevention, ensuring the protection of sensitive information.
Power BI Best Practices: Optimizing Performance and Efficiency
To maximize the performance and efficiency of Power BI, it is essential to follow best practices and optimization techniques. Here are some key best practices to consider:
- Optimize data models: Ensure that your data models are properly structured and optimized for performance. This includes creating appropriate relationships, using calculated columns and measures efficiently, and minimizing unnecessary data duplication.
- Optimize visuals: Choose the appropriate visualizations for your data and avoid cluttering your reports with unnecessary visuals. Use filters and slicers to enable interactivity and focus on the most relevant insights.
- Manage data refresh: Regularly refresh your data to ensure that your reports and dashboards are up to date.This can be done by setting up a refresh schedule that aligns with the frequency at which your data sources are updated. You can also optimize your data refresh by using incremental refresh, which allows you to refresh only the new or modified data instead of refreshing the entire dataset.
- Consider data security: Power BI provides various security features to protect your data. Ensure that you implement appropriate security measures, such as row-level security and data encryption, to safeguard sensitive information and control access to your reports and dashboards.
- Optimize performance: Monitor and optimize the performance of your Power BI reports and dashboards. This includes optimizing query performance, reducing unnecessary calculations, and minimizing the use of visuals that require high computational resources.
- Organize and structure your content: Maintain a well-organized content structure in Power BI by using folders, workspaces, and apps. This will make it easier for users to navigate and find the relevant reports and dashboards.
- Regularly train and educate users: Keep your team up to date with the latest Power BI features and capabilities. Provide training and educational resources to help users make the most out of Power BI and leverage its full potential for data analysis and decision-making.
By following these best practices, you can optimize the performance, efficiency, and usability of your Power BI implementation, ensuring that you get the most value out of your data and insights.
